Todays guest was long time friend of the podcast, Michael Krivka. He is a Master RKC and owner of CrossFit Koncepts in Gaithersburg, MD. We discussed his background in martial arts, kettlebell training and strength training, how they can all be integrated together and how he owes his life to the resiliency created through training that kept him alive during a recent "Widow Maker" heart attack.
